Boston Scientific Launches $150 Million China Expansion, Shifting Resources From The West
This article was originally published in PharmAsia News
Executive Summary
SHANGHAI - U.S. medical device manufacturer Boston Scientific will invest $150 million over the next five years to expand its commercial presence in China and establish R&D and manufacturing operations as the company undergoes a global restructuring initiative
